Australia asks for a Business Owner (Residence) Visa to allow people of other shores to run their business in the country, thereby fostering the nation’s economic development. A Business Owner Visa allows a person to stay in Australia and work in any existing or new business there. As every kind of visas requires some sort of eligibility to be fulfilled, with the Business Owner (Residence) Visa being no different. Business Owner (Residence) Visa Eligibility The applicant should hold one of the Provisional Visa. And this includes Provisional Business Owner visa, Senior Executive visa, and Investor Visa etc. Direct management of the applicant for two years is required in the main business with which he is attached before applying. Owning a certain part of the business, depending upon the turnover of the business, is also required. The net assets of the main business in the country should be at least 100000 in Australian Dollars all through the 12 months, before applying for the visa. The net value of the personal assets should be 250000 Australian Dollars. The turnover of the business needs to be worth 300000 Australian Dollars in the immediate 12, before the filing of the application. At least two full time employees should be employed by the current business, and the employees should be citizens of Australia, permanent residents of the country, passport holders of New Zealand, and not belonging to the family of the applicant. Involvement with illegal practices is a strict no-no. The applicant should be in the country for at least for one year before applying. Fulfilling the set of eligibility conditions is strictly desirable in Australia. Moreover, mere fulfillment of these conditions does not guarantee one with a Business Owner (Residence) Visa. In addition to it, one needs to abide by the rules and regulations of the country. Moreover Canberra holds the right to cancel any visa issued at any time.
